What engine does a 1990 Ford Mustang have?

The 1990 Ford Mustang came with two engine options: a 2.3L EFI 4-cylinder engine and a 5.0L EFI V8 engine. The 2.3L engine was a 4-cylinder engine, while the 5.0L engine was a V8 engine.

Are Foxbody Mustangs rare?

One of the quickest Fox-body Mustangs, the SVO accelerated from 0 to 60 mph in 7.7 seconds and hit a top speed of 144 mph (232 kph). Ford produced only 9,844 examples over three model years, which makes the SVO rare and desirable.

What are 90s Mustangs called?

Even though the Fox platform went all the way from 1979-04, it was only called a “Fox Body” from 1979-93. From years 1994-04, the codename “SN95” was used. Article: What Is A Fox Body Mustang? SN95 (1994-2004) The 4th generation, the “SN95,” was introduced from 1994-04, including the “New Edge” Mustang from 1999-04.

What engine is in a 1990 Mustang?

1990 Mustang Models
Model Engine
LX 2.3L I-4
LX 5.0 5.0L 2V HO V8
GT 5.0L 2V HO V8

How much horsepower does a 1990 Mustang 5.0 have?

225 hp @ 4,200 rpm
Used 1990 Ford Mustang LX 5.0 – Specs & Features

Engine
Cylinders V8
Base engine type Gas
Horsepower 225 hp @ 4,200 rpm
Torque 300 lb-ft @ 3,200 rpm

What year Mustangs have V6?

The Fifth Generation (2005-2014)
The base V6 model came with a 4.0 L with 210 hp while the V8 4.6 L boasted 300 hp. The Mustang got a new design in 2010 with sequential tail lights while 2011 brought a 3.7 L V6 with 305 hp and a 5.0 L V8 with 412 hp.

What year Mustang has a V8?

The V8 came in the 1964 1/2 model year and stayed the course up until the modern day. The first Mustangs to receive 4 cylinder options were the 2nd and 3rd generation cars in the form of the Lima I4 engine which was discontinued after the 1992 model year.

What year Mustang has 5.0 engine?

2011
Starting in late 2010 for the 2011 model year, the Mustang GT’s engine became an all-aluminum 32-valve 5.0 L DOHC V8, codenamed Coyote. The 2011 Mustang GT marked this engine’s first use in any production Ford.
